Etymology

Perhaps an unusual Anglicized form of Irish Mac Giolla Choinnigh or Scottish Gaelic Mac Gille Choinnigh (“son of the servant of (Saint) Canice”) from the personal name Coinneach (“Kenneth, Canice”).
